I’ve chatted about Erika and her line before. She’s the owner and manufacturer or Neu Skin Botanicals, a safe, organic, naturally crafted skin care, via sugar scrubs, bath salts, body butters, lip balm, etc.

Erika makes everything in her own home, right in her own kitchen. Her deal… safe, natural ingredients only. And all the scents are from essential oils. Imagine how wonderful my photo studio smelled this day!

Photo specs for those wishing to know…

Nikon D800
50 mm lens
micro – 60mm lens
ISO – 100
light – only natural

I used my Nikon D800 full frame DSLR, plus two different lenses… a 50mm and micro to 60mm for the super tight shots.

These two lenses have a very shallow depth of field, blurring the backgrounds wonderfully when desired.

Our only light source was natural. And a tripod, along with the self timer, a must! 

All shots were taken at 100 ISO for the best quality.
